The Role of Psychiatry Experts
Psychiatrists are medical doctors focusing on mental health. They identify and deal with different mental disorders, psychological conditions, and substance-related problems. Here's a breakdown of their vital functions:
Key Responsibilities of PsychiatristsDutyDescriptionDiagnosisCarrying out detailed examinations to figure out mental health conditions.TreatmentOffering therapy and medication management tailored to specific needs.SupportOffering ongoing support and education for patients and their households.ResearchParticipating in research to establish brand-new treatment options and comprehend mental health better.Neighborhood OutreachInforming neighborhoods on mental health problems and decreasing stigma related to mental health services private disorders.Education and Qualifications
To become a psychiatrist, one need to undergo comprehensive education and training. The general pathway includes:
Bachelor's Degree: Typically in a science-related field or psychology.Medical School: Completing a Doctor of Medicine (MD) or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ine (DO) degree.Residency Program: Completing a four-year residency in psychiatry.Board Certification: Passing examinations for accreditation from recognized medical boards.
The strenuous training equips psychiatrists with a broad series of abilities and knowledge important for identifying and dealing with complex mental health concerns.

Q1: What is the difference in between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?

A psychiatrist is a medical physician qualified to identify and deal with mental illness, often utilizing medications. On the other hand, a psychologist generally holds a postgraduate degree in psychology and provides psychiatric therapy however can not recommend medication.

Q4: What is psychotherapy, and how does it work?

Psychotherapy involves talking with a qualified therapist to check out thoughts and sensations, comprehend habits, and develop coping techniques. It works by assisting people gain insight into their issues and find much healthier ways to handle emotional distress.
